Output e514da239bda946c5246c400dcf185b6dd28f15107059ce6a61ef2edfda8685e:7

value
63958953309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31a83d41edc0f47633335c28b91d50ce6d15efbf OP_EQUAL
address
36DaaQy8CnfhGzfCyrYYdc248EJTtFZ9cb
transaction
e514da239bda946c5246c400dcf185b6dd28f15107059ce6a61ef2edfda8685e
spent
true